Automate your home using Neuronal networks.
OpenHabAI provides a fast c++ backend (mxnet is used for computation) and frontend that run in browser.
To see api documentation look at: catflow/README.md
First install these packages:
- For frontend
- nodejs
- npm
- For trainServer
- zlib1g-dev
- openssl-devel
- zlib-devel
- for mxnet
- libopenblas-dev
- liblapack-dev
- cuda (optional, if you want to use gpu) see at mxnet.io
- cmake, git, c++ build tools
Execute build command:
mkdir build cd build cmake ../ make The compiled trainSever executable can be found in build/bin.
To run frontend: make frontendRun or see in README of frontend
See backend-frontend protocol definition.
